What you'll learn

This course‚ covers the things you'll need to know and be able to do for achievement standard, 91097 (Health 1.3) Demonstrate understanding of ways in which well-being can change and strategies to support well-being.

In it you'll find answers to questions like:

  • What can cause well-being to change?
  • How are these changes to well-being interrelated?
  • How do individuals feel about changes to well-being?
  • How do others feel about changes to a person's well-being?
  • How do others respond to changes in well-being of a person?
  • What strategies can we use to manage changes to well-being, including
    • Personal
    • Interpersonal
    • Societal?
